Ajuda com o RAID 10 Array que não pode ser encontrado

0

Eu estraguei tudo. Acabei de reinstalar e recuperar um array ontem. A matriz estava funcionando bem. No entanto, eu estava tendo um problema com uma unidade externa que deseja ser inicializada pelo BIOS. Fui para o BIOS e carreguei as configurações padrão.

Agora, meu sistema não vê a unidade RAID e o comando que a montou ontem, o sudo mdadm --assemble --scan não está localizando a unidade. O sudo mdadm --assemble / dev / md0 / dev / sdb / dev / sdc / dev / sdd / dev / sde também não está funcionando.

Aqui está a principal mira da minha pergunta: Se eu recriar o array (e não tentar recriar a partição ext4 no array), corro algum risco de perder dados?

Edit: Estou pensando em executar mdadm --create / dev / md0 -v --assume-clean --level = raid10 --raid-device = 4 / dev / sd [bcde] e, em seguida, se eu puder ' t montar a partição Eu planejo usar algo como testdisk para procurar por um. Qualquer conselho seria apreciado.

Editar 2: Eu não fiz nada ainda. Veja mais informações:

Resultados de ls -la / dev / disk / by-uuid

lrwxrwxrwx 1 root root 10 Oct 15 11:57 40cec677-2f33-494b-998a-b4404203eda2  ../../sda1
lrwxrwxrwx 1 root root 10 Oct 15 11:57 4e4c4847-93ae-4a01-b4af-a8b7bfae5afc -> ../../sda5

Resultados do mdadm.conf

# Please refer to mdadm.conf(5) for information about this file.
#

# by default (built-in), scan all partitions (/proc/partitions) and all
# containers for MD superblocks. alternatively, specify devices to scan, using
# wildcards if desired.
#DEVICE partitions containers

# auto-create devices with Debian standard permissions
CREATE owner=root group=disk mode=0660 auto=yes

# automatically tag new arrays as belonging to the local system
HOMEHOST <system>

# instruct the monitoring daemon where to send mail alerts
MAILADDR root

# definitions of existing MD arrays
ARRAY /dev/md/0 metadata=1.2 UUID=07e0921a:529e8434:58ca9dea:8e950b2e name=plex$

# This file was auto-generated on Thu, 13 Oct 2016 16:38:46 -0400
# by mkconf $Id$

Por favor, deixe-me saber se há alguma outra informação que eu possa fornecer para ajudar.

Editar 3: executando o comando na edição 1, recebi o seguinte:

root@plex:~# mdadm --create /dev/md0 -v --assume-clean --level=raid10 --raid-device=4 /dev/sd[bcde]
mdadm: layout defaults to n2
mdadm: layout defaults to n2
mdadm: chunk size defaults to 512K
mdadm: /dev/sdb appears to be part of a raid array:
    level=raid0 devices=0 ctime=Wed Dec 31 19:00:00 1969
mdadm: partition table exists on /dev/sdb but will be lost or
       meaningless after creating array
mdadm: /dev/sdc appears to be part of a raid array:
    level=raid0 devices=0 ctime=Wed Dec 31 19:00:00 1969
mdadm: partition table exists on /dev/sdc but will be lost or
       meaningless after creating array
mdadm: /dev/sdd appears to be part of a raid array:
    level=raid0 devices=0 ctime=Wed Dec 31 19:00:00 1969
mdadm: partition table exists on /dev/sdd but will be lost or
       meaningless after creating array
mdadm: /dev/sde appears to be part of a raid array:
    level=raid0 devices=0 ctime=Wed Dec 31 19:00:00 1969
mdadm: partition table exists on /dev/sde but will be lost or
       meaningless after creating array
mdadm: size set to 4883639296K
Continue creating array? 

Eu escolhi não e estou aguardando conselhos. Pelo menos o mdadm pode ver minha matriz de ataque, mesmo que não possa montá-lo automaticamente.

Edit 4: Apenas mais informações:

root@plex:~# mdadm --query /dev/sd[bcde]
/dev/sdb: is not an md array
/dev/sdb: device 0 in 0 device unknown raid0 array.  Use mdadm --examine for more detail.
/dev/sdc: is not an md array
/dev/sdc: device 0 in 0 device unknown raid0 array.  Use mdadm --examine for more detail.
/dev/sdd: is not an md array
/dev/sdd: device 0 in 0 device unknown raid0 array.  Use mdadm --examine for more detail.
/dev/sde: is not an md array
/dev/sde: device 0 in 0 device unknown raid0 array.  Use mdadm --examine for more detail.

E quanto mais detalhes:

root@plex:~# mdadm --examine /dev/sd[bcde]
/dev/sdb:
   MBR Magic : aa55
Partition[0] :   4294967295 sectors at            1 (type ee)
/dev/sdc:
   MBR Magic : aa55
Partition[0] :   4294967295 sectors at            1 (type ee)
/dev/sdd:
   MBR Magic : aa55
Partition[0] :   4294967295 sectors at            1 (type ee)
/dev/sde:
   MBR Magic : aa55
Partition[0] :   4294967295 sectors at            1 (type ee)
    
por Curtis Rabon 15.10.2016 / 18:03

1 resposta

0

Ok, aqui está o que aconteceu.

Recrie a matriz. Ignore aviso sobre a perda de dados.

Use o testdisk para procurar e encontrar a partição.

Reinicie

Monte e estamos bem. :)

    
por Curtis Rabon 15.10.2016 / 22:01